Leaf Collection Set to Begin Next Week

Ewing’s loose leaf collection period is set to begin next week.

Residents living in Zone 2 will have their leaves picked up at the curb beginning November 3rd.  Zone 1 residents will have their leaves picked up beginning the following week, November 10thNovember and December are a leaf only period and residents must comply with this policy to ensure the program’s success. Code violations will be issued for co-mingling brush & yard waste with loose leaves. 

leavesinstreetAll curbside brush collection will cease after weeks of:

  • 10/20/25 for Zone 2
  • 10/27/25 for Zone 1

This will be the last regularly scheduled curbside brush collection until March 2026. 

Brush, like branches and trimmings, can be placed at the curb March through October only.  Residents may bring brush or leaves to Dover Ave Brush Site.

Curbside leaf collection

Ewing Public Works will strictly be collecting loose leaves by zone every other week beginning 11/3/25 starting with Zone 2.

Each zone should expect 5 separate weekly collections every other week. Please place leaves at curb the Saturday or Sunday prior to scheduled collection week. Loose leaves placed at curb longer than 7 days will be subject to code enforcement penalties.

Overview of Guidelines

THIS IS A LEAVES ONLY COLLECTION PERIOD! Rake leaves into neat piles on the street and along the curb in front of your property. Leaf piles should be no taller than 4 feet and cannot be within 10 feet of a storm drain. Leaves must be free of sticks, rocks, brush, grass, trash and debris. LEAVES ONLY!

For safety's sake, place your leaves in wind‑rows (long, narrow, neat piles) curbside by the starting dates for your area. This is the preferred way of placing your leaves for collection. Please also endeavor to keep leaves piled near the side. Leaf pile contents that blow and fall into the useable roadway impede traffic and are especially a hazard during wet weather.

Residents should do their best to avoid placing leaves for curbside collection near parked vehicles, utility poles, mailboxes etc.  Materials placed too close to objects will disrupt the collection process. Most especially do not block sidewalks, fire hydrants or driveways.  

Do not park vehicles in front of leaf wind‑rows. If we cannot reach your leaves, we cannot vacuum them!  

AGAIN, LEAVES ONLY!  Sticks, rocks, brush, trash, grass or debris can clog and damage the leaf vacuum. Compliance with rules and regulations will ensure timely collections!

These changes are all about keeping our storm drains clear, improving water quality, and staying in line with New Jersey's environmental protection laws.

Leaf Collection Schedule for Mercer County Roads in Ewing Township

Mercer County is responsible for leaf pickup for the following roads in Ewing Township with leaves being collected during the weeks of November 24th and December 22nd

  • Arctic Pkwy. / County Rte. 639
  • Bear Tavern Rd. / County Rte. 579
  • Grand Ave. / County Rte. 579
  • Jacobs Creek Rd. / County Rte. 637
  • N Olden Ave. / County Rte. 622
  • Nursery Rd. / County Rte. 647
  • Parkway Ave. / County Rte. 634
  • Prospect St. / County Rte. 627
  • Scotch Rd. / County Rte. 611
  • Spruce St. / County Rte. 613
  • Sullivan Way / County Rte. 579
  • Whitehead Rd. Ext. / County Rte. 648
  • Ewingville Rd. / County Rte. 636
  • Lower Ferry Rd. / County Rte. 643
  • Parkside Ave. / County Rte. 636
  • Upper Ferry Rd. / County Rte. 636
  • W Upper Ferry Rd. / County Rte. 634
